Description
Position Summary
The Pilot in Command reports to the Base Chief Pilot and is responsible for the safe and efficient operation of company aircraft within a private jet management operation flying under Part 91 and Part 135, in accordance with Federal Aviation Regulations and company procedures.
Responsibilities
• Manage duty, flight, and rest times in accordance with company policy and CFR requirements
• Maintain communication with the company regarding standby assignments, trip notifications, and flight reports
• Maintain electronic flight bag hardware and applications
• Keep navigation charts, publications, and company manuals current
• Maintain a current FAA First Class Medical Certificate
• Demonstrate proactive decision-making while representing the company’s core values
Requirements
• Airline Transport Pilot (ATP) Certificate or ability to obtain
• FAA First Class Medical Certificate
• FCC Restricted Radiotelephone Operator Permit
• Current U.S. Passport
• Valid U.S. Driver’s License
• Proof of U.S. work eligibility
• Successfully complete an FAA Pilot Records Database review
• Pass pre-employment and random drug testing
• Ability to travel without restriction to the European Union, Canada, and the Caribbean
• Willingness to work nights, weekends, and holidays
•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ent work experience
• Live within a two-hour call-out radius of the assigned base or be willing to relocate
• Ability to frequently lift up to 50 pounds
